Puravankara Group Plans Major Real Estate Launches for 2024-25
Real Estate News:Puravankara, a leading real estate developer, is gearing up to launch over 12 million square feet (msf) of new projects during 2024-25. This will bring the total, including ongoing projects, to nearly 17 msf, according to Group CEO Abhishek Kapoor. The largest number of launches are expected in the fourth quarter of 2024-25 (January-March 2025), with significant activity starting in the third quarter (October-December 2024).

In its business update for September, released on October 10, Puravankara reported a 18% quarter-on-quarter (QoQ) increase in sales, reaching ₹1,331 crore, driven by ongoing sales. The company's total sales value in the first quarter of the current financial year was ₹1,128 crore. The current market capitalisation of Puravankara stands at ₹9,099.43 crore.

During an interview, CEO Abhishek Kapoor addressed concerns about the year-on-year (YoY) decline in sales. He explained that while the company missed its target of 3 msf of new launches last year, the focus has been on sustaining higher realisations and sales numbers. Kapoor stated, 'We are on track to bring in about 12 plus msf to market this year, totaling earlier projects of new phases to about 17 msf. The launches are expected in Q3 and Q4, with Q4 being the largest. We are excited for the rest of the year.'

Kapoor further elaborated on the company's performance, noting that Puravankara has sold about 2.84 msf this year, and collections have increased by 27% on a first-half-yearly basis. He emphasized the importance of cash flow and the company's focus on bringing in more money. With the new launches, Puravankara is confident of achieving robust numbers for the remainder of the year.

The company has also been active in land acquisitions, acquiring over 5 msf with a gross development value (GDV) potential of more than ₹10,000 crore. This strategic move is aimed at planning for future growth and consolidation beyond the current financial year.

When asked about the geographies and segments for the upcoming launches, Kapoor highlighted the company's diverse portfolio. Puravankara operates under three brands Puravankara, Provident Housing, and Purva Land. The majority of the new launches will be in the Puravankara brand, focusing on the south and west regions.

For instance, in the west, Puravankara has a project in Mundhwa, Pune, and two projects in Thane and Lokhandwala in Mumbai. In the south, multiple projects are planned across Bengaluru, Chennai, Kochi, and Coimbatore. Kapoor expressed confidence in the company's ability to achieve its targets due to its strong team, bandwidth, and experience in managing multiple markets.

Puravankara's strategy is to leverage its diverse portfolio and geographical spread to ensure steady growth and meet its ambitious goals. The team is focused on obtaining the necessary plan sanctions and launching these projects to generate strong pre-sales numbers and improve cash flow.
